What is a crash diet? 

A crash diet is an eating pattern that involves extreme calorie restriction for rapid weight loss in a short period of time, sometimes even in just a week. 

This type of dieting requires excluding certain foods or a group of foods from your meals. Some individuals find crash dieting difficult to follow or even harder to stick to over time. It includes 

  1. Reducing calorie intake to 800-1200 a day 
  2. Skipping meals and replacing them with juices 
  3. Completely avoiding fats and carbohydrates

Are crash diets a good way to lose weight? 

For some individuals, a crash diet proves to be effective in losing weight temporarily. However, they are not a healthy way and come with certain consequences. 

While you might witness a significant decrease in your weight, most of it is muscle mass and water. When you starve your body of calories, it tends to break down muscle tissue for energy. As a result, the metabolism slows down, which again leads to weight gain in the future. This constant fluctuation in weight is extremely harmful to your health. 

Moreover, a crash diet lacks essential nutrients like vitamins, minerals, proteins and fibre. This results in fatigue, a weakened immune system and dizziness. 

Hence, children, pregnant women and individuals with existing health conditions are always advised to refrain from crash dieting. 

What are some negative impacts of crash diets? 

Extreme forms of dieting negatively affect our physical health in the following ways. 

  • Malnutrition 
  • Metabolic changes 
  • Heart problems 
  • Gallstones 
  • Unwanted cravings 

They even take a toll on the emotional well-being and make people prone to experiencing 

  • Mood swings 
  • Irritability 
  • Eating disorders
